To become a Xero advisor certified for the first time, you simply need to complete the Xero Advisor Certification program which can be found on Xero U education. There you can find live and online courses, webinars and events where you can learn all about Xero and how to get the most out of it.
Overview
- To become Xero advisor certified you will need to complete the Xero U certification program.
- Certification lasts 12 months, at which time you will need to recertify.
- You can accelerate the process through the fast track certification.
To be come an advisor you’ll need to earn 40 Advisor credits as follows:
- The 4 Core Certification Courses for 32 Advisor credits.
- Another 4 Elective Certification Courses of 2 Advisor credits each for a total of 8 Advisor credits.
You can take the courses in any order you like until you reach 40 Advisor credits. You can also take any combination of elective courses. However, you must complete all of the 4 Core Certification Courses.
You have 12 months from when you first register to complete the program, after which you’ll be certified for a year.
Certification must be completed for the same region as your practice to be eligible for the partner program benefits.
Once you complete certification, you’ll receive an email with a link to download the Xero advisor certified ribbon. You can use this to promote your Xero expertise.
